If approved, Google’s big plans for a new high-tech Mountain View campus would have effectively blocked LinkedIn’s plans for expansion. Instead, Google was only awarded 515,000 of the 2.2 million square feet of development rights for the North Bayshore area to be allocated last night, less than a quarter... Read More »
